Late Night With The Devil: A Horror Hit That Redeemed David Dastmalchian’s Career

1Devil

“Late Night With The Devil” emerged as a surprise sensation in the horror genre, revitalizing the career of actor David Dastmalchian following a setback with his previous film, “The Last Voyage of the Demeter.” Directed by Colin and Cameron Cairnes, this found footage film captivated audiences with its eerie narrative set during a Halloween night talk show in 1977. Despite its modest budget, the film’s success at the box office and on streaming platforms cemented its status as a horror hit.

Box Office and Streaming Success
“Late Night With The Devil” proved to be a game-changer for Dastmalchian, compensating for the losses of “The Last Voyage of the Demeter.” Made on a tight budget, the film surpassed expectations, grossing approximately $11 million worldwide and gaining significant traction on streaming platforms like Shudder and AMC+. Its immersive narrative and positive reviews propelled it to become one of the most-watched movies in its genre.

Critical Acclaim and Endorsement by Stephen King
The film’s success was further amplified by glowing reviews from critics and horror aficionados alike. Notably, renowned author Stephen King praised “Late Night With The Devil” as “absolutely brilliant,” generating considerable buzz and attracting a wider audience. With a remarkable Rotten Tomatoes score of 97%, the film solidified its reputation as a must-watch horror gem.
